So I am the designer of all the DragonFly products for AudioQuest. The Processor is used to convert the USB stream (Asynchronous USB Audio Class) fro the HOST to I2S which is the protocol that the DAC chip requires. The Processor also does the MQA conversion and tunes the DAC chip for required output like volume and so forth. Why are you using Spotify??? Really MP3 is not the way to compare, why not download some high res music? The other big difference between Cobalt and Red is that I added a noise filter that is centered around computer/phone noise so Cellular, WIFI, Bluetooth, Switching noise and so forth.

Nadeem Eltamimi there’s not a huge difference between them and they’re both very good. For me, it came down to one important trait. Even though I loved my Dragonfly Red, it was a little too bright sounding on a lot of music. That was really my only complaint. The Cobalt has a better behaved treble that is less bright and closer to neutral. It also has a wider soundstage, which is just a nice bonus. And it’s also more efficient, so it has less battery consumption than the Red. If none of those things matter to you, then I’d say get the Red and save $100.

The reason I ask is that when I first tried the Red and compared it to the Cobalt the difference was profound. The Red had very much lower volume and not much power at all. With the Cobalt, of course, it was gold! Once I updated the firmware through the desktop app on my PC the Red was a completely different DAC. I actually am not sure if I can hear much difference between the two now. The Red seemed to be almost equal to the Cobalt. Based on your reactions I'm wondering if you didn't get the chance to really hear what the Red could do. Personally I think I will return the Cobalt because it's not significantly better.
